The agency in charge of website addresses has picked June 13 as the day it will reveal proposed new names for online neighborhoods breaking the “.com” mold.
The Internet Corporation for Assigned Names and Numbers (ICANN) said in an online post that it will stop taking applications for Generic Top Level Domains at the end of Wednesday in the GMT time zone and reveal the requests in June.
